Names and greek mythology

I think I liked the "named after Greek mythological figures" best. Endymion for example is neither a god nor a titan. Mnemosyne isn't really a goddess, but a titaness, so the original "named after Greek gods and goddesses" wasn't ideal either. And I'm not even sure how to classify a Muse (Thalia) or Castor who was originally mortal. --Alfwyn 23:34, 8 January 2011 (UTC)
